A lot of watch manufacturers use the American style date layout of Month/Day/Year. Try this. Looking at the watch press and hold the bottom right SIDE button for 3 seconds. It should enter setting mode where the seconds display will flash. Press the Right FACE button once. It should switch to the Hour display flashing. Press the same button again to go to minutes and them again to go to the date display.
Repeated pressing of the top Right SIDE button changes the numbers upwards, (1,2,3,4), and the Left FACE button changes the numbers downwards, (4,3,2,1). Press the Bottom right SIDE button once to finish and go back to the normal display.

See page 1 of the manual for instructions which basically read as follows:
1. In TIME mode, press and hold SET/RECALL. Time zone will flash. 2. To set, push + or - to select first or second time zone. 3. Press NEXT. Hour digits flash. 4. Press + or - to change hour including AM/PM. (Scroll through 12 hours to get to AM/PM). 5. Press NEXT. Minute digits flash. 6. Press + or - to change minutes. 7. Press NEXT. Second digits flash. 8. Press + or - to set seconds to zero. 9. Press NEXT. Day of week flashes. 10. Press + to - to change day. 11. Continue pattern to set month, day of month, 12-hour or 24-hour time display, MM.DD or DD.MM date format, turn hourly CHIME on/off, turn BEEP on/off. If you select BEEP on, a beep will sound every time you push a button (except INDIGLO). 12. Press DONE to confirm and exit or NEXT to continue and set second time zone, if desired.

For Temperature calibration: 1. Pull the crown to most extended position (2 notches) 2. Temp hand moves to a default position 3. Move hand in + or - direction by pressing temp or tide buttons (above and below crown button) 4. When done, push crown to 0 position (I used melting ice water to calibrate and fix to 0 deg C)
For Tide calibration: 1. Pull crown to middle position (1 notch) 2. Move hand in + or - direction by pressing temp or tide buttons (above and below crown button) 3. When done, push crown to 0 position

Here's the inside of my Timex Expedition Dive watch. To reset the watch after replacing the battery, press down with a small screw driver on the metal tab that the red arrow is pointing to.
